Real as it gets. Completely unambiguous.

A 70-gram monument to good taste.
Appearance   4.8 / 5
elegantly hand-packaged with stationary-quality printed-paper (no thin tinsel foil wrapping here) to make Mast Bros’ much-heralded wallpaper look like stock inventory from IKEA
Color: on the lighter side of brown (topaz set with a little garnet)
Surface: perfectly molded coat-of-arms; fat splatter on back
Temper: classic semi-gloss
Snap: kind
Aroma   8.7 / 10
recessed spices & resins (very shy for a Carenero, doubly so one at 73%) centered around paprika & benzoin -> grows balsamic then clearly-expressed tamarind
Mouthfeel   12.7 / 15
Texture: firm
Melt: prolonged
Flavor   46.1 / 50
gets right after it on sweet chocolate -> tamarind fondue -> cookie sandwich -> tobacco tingles the T-buds into a sassafras fizz -> star anise + vanilla -> lite astringency at the back produces a narcotic numbing -> walnut
Quality   18.6 / 20
Evenly consistent with perfect pitch. Neither the deepest core nor a mere veneer either, somewhere in the middle, but beautifully appointed with delicate offsets at a gentle slope from rich centerline chocolate.

Sure-handed technique assiduously applied – easy roast / hard conche – surmount the usual Carenero landmarks (caramel for instance) while remaining true to it.

ING: cocoa mass, sugar, cacáo butter
